背景技术Background technique

一种船用通风管道锯切装置是一种用于通风管道斜边切孔的辅助装置,其在机械加工的领域中得到了广泛的使用;现有的一种船用通风管道锯切装置包括基座、切割机和支架,基座的底端连接支架的顶端,切割机为独立配件;现有的一种船用通风管道锯切装置使用时,将需要切割斜边的通风管道放在基座上,操作人员手持切割机对其进行斜边切孔加工;现有的一种船用通风管道锯切装置使用中发现,加工主要是依靠操作人员的经验对其进行切割,加工的准确性较差,当需要切割任一斜边时,准确性较差,出现废料的几率较高,浪费原材料。A marine ventilation duct sawing device is an auxiliary device for cutting holes on the beveled edge of a ventilation duct, which has been widely used in the field of machining; an existing marine ventilation duct sawing device includes a base , cutting machine and bracket, the bottom end of the base is connected to the top of the bracket, and the cutting machine is an independent accessory; when an existing marine ventilation duct sawing device is used, the ventilation duct that needs to be cut with a beveled edge is placed on the base, The operator hand-held the cutting machine to cut the beveled hole; in the use of an existing marine ventilation duct sawing device, it was found that the processing mainly depends on the operator's experience to cut it, and the processing accuracy is poor. When any beveled edge needs to be cut, the accuracy is poor, the probability of scrap is high, and the raw material is wasted.

本实用新型的一种船用通风管道锯切装置,其在工作时,操作人员握住主把手30,装置通过多个万向轮28移动到合适位置,然后打开多个刹车板29,使装置进行固定,将通风管道放在固定台3上,然后操作两个气缸4使两个夹板5对通风管道进行固定,同时两个二号气缸20 使两个二号夹板21固定通风管道,然后根据需要的实际斜边角度,转动转盘11从而使切割机 13进行转动,当角度核实后,转动把手16使丝杠15的后端顶紧环形滑块12,然后操作一号电动液压缸8使升降板9带动切割机13向下移动,从而对通风管道进行斜边切孔,当切割机13对其进行斜边切孔后,使两个夹板5远离通风管道,然后操作二号电动液压缸18使通风管道向后移动,然后使两个夹板5固定通风管道,从而使切割机13对其继续进行斜边切孔加工同时打开吸尘器22,使产生的粉尘通过吸气斗24和吸气管23进行粉尘的吸收。The utility model is a marine ventilation duct sawing device. When working, the operator holds the main handle 30, the device moves to a suitable position through a plurality of universal wheels 28, and then opens a plurality of brake plates 29 to make the device operate Fix, put the ventilation duct on the fixing table 3, then operate the two cylinders 4 to make the two splints 5 fix the ventilation duct, and at the same time the two No. 2 cylinders 20 make the two No. 2 splints 21 fix the ventilation duct, and then according to the needs the actual hypotenuse angle, turn the turntable 11 to make the cutting machine 13 rotate, when the angle is verified, turn the handle 16 to make the rear end of the lead screw 15 press against the annular slider 12, and then operate the No. 1 electric hydraulic cylinder 8 to lift the plate 9. Drive the cutting machine 13 to move down, so as to make bevel cut holes for the ventilation duct. After the cutting machine 13 makes bevel cut holes for it, keep the two clamping plates 5 away from the ventilation duct, and then operate the No. 2 electric hydraulic cylinder 18 to make The ventilation duct is moved backward, and then the two splints 5 are fixed to the ventilation duct, so that the cutting machine 13 continues to perform the bevel cutting hole processing on it, and the vacuum cleaner 22 is opened at the same time, so that the generated dust passes through the suction bucket 24 and the suction pipe 23. dust absorption.
